すべてのプロダクト
Search
ドキュメントセンター

Blockchain as a Service:JSON および XML 解析ライブラリ

最終更新日:Jan 19, 2025

property_parse

主に JSON 形式を解析するために使用される JSON および XML 解析関数です。

関数

property_parse(string property_value, int property_type) returns(uint result);

リクエストパラメータ

名前 必須 タイプ 説明
property_value はい string JSON 形式のデータ。
property_type はい int 解析タイプ。 0 は JSON 形式を、1 は XML 形式を参照します。

レスポンスパラメータ

名前 必須 タイプ 説明
result はい uint 解析関数の戻り値。

property_destroy

解析関数の戻り値を削除します。

関数

property_destroy(uint hanlder) returns(bool result);

リクエストパラメータ

名前 必須 タイプ 説明
handler はい uint 解析関数の戻り値。

レスポンスパラメータ

名前 必須 タイプ 説明
result はい bool メソッドの戻り値。 true の値は、メソッドが呼び出されたことを示します。 false の値は、呼び出しが失敗したことを示します。

property_get_bool

解析関数の戻り値から bool 型のノード値を取得します。

関数

property_get_bool(uint hanlder, string path) returns(int result,bool data);

リクエストパラメータ

名前 必須 タイプ 説明
handler はい uint 解析関数の戻り値。
path はい string 解析されたプロパティの場所。

レスポンスパラメータ

名前 必須 タイプ 説明
result はい int メソッドの戻り値。 1 の値は、メソッドが呼び出されたことを示します。 0 の値は、呼び出しが失敗したことを示します。
data はい bool パスノードの値。

property_get_int

JSON および XML の int 型のノード値を解析します。

関数

property_get_int(uint hanlder, string path) returns(int result,int data);

リクエストパラメータ

名前 必須 タイプ 説明
handler はい uint 解析関数の戻り値。
path はい string 解析されたプロパティの場所。

レスポンスパラメータ

名前 必須 タイプ 説明
result はい int メソッドの戻り値。 1 の値は、メソッドが呼び出されたことを示します。 0 の値は、呼び出しが失敗したことを示します。
data はい bool パスノードの値。

property_get_uint

JSON および XML の uint 型のノード値を解析します。

関数

property_get_uint(uint hanlder, string path) returns(int result, uint data);

リクエストパラメータ

名前 必須 タイプ 説明
handler はい uint 解析関数の戻り値。
path はい string 解析されたプロパティの場所。

レスポンスパラメータ

名前 必須 タイプ 説明
result はい int メソッドの戻り値。 1 の値は、メソッドが呼び出されたことを示します。 0 の値は、呼び出しが失敗したことを示します。
data はい bool パスノードの値。

property_get_string

JSON および XML の string 型のノード値を解析します。

関数

property_get_string(uint hanlder, string path) returns(int result,string memory);

リクエストパラメータ

名前 必須 タイプ 説明
handler はい uint 解析関数の戻り値。
path はい string 解析されたプロパティの場所。

レスポンスパラメータ

名前 必須 タイプ 説明
result はい int メソッドの戻り値。 1 の値は、メソッドが呼び出されたことを示します。 0 の値は、呼び出しが失敗したことを示します。
data はい bool パスノードの値。

property_set_bool

JSON および XML のデータを作成し、bool 型のデータを挿入します。

関数

property_set_bool(uint hanlder,string path, bool data) returns(bool result);

リクエストパラメータ

名前 必須 タイプ 説明
handler はい uint 解析関数の戻り値。
path はい string 設定するデータのパス。
data はい bool 設定するデータの値。

レスポンスパラメータ

名前 必須 タイプ 説明
result はい bool メソッドの戻り値。 true の値は、メソッドが呼び出されたことを示します。 false の値は、呼び出しが失敗したことを示します。

property_set_int

JSON および XML のデータを作成し、int 型のデータを挿入します。

関数

property_set_int(uint hanlder, string path, int data) returns(bool result);

リクエストパラメータ

名前 必須 タイプ 説明
handler はい uint 解析関数の戻り値。
path はい string 設定するデータのパス。
data はい int 設定するデータの値。

レスポンスパラメータ

名前 必須 タイプ 説明
result はい bool メソッドの戻り値。 true の値は、メソッドが呼び出されたことを示します。 false の値は、呼び出しが失敗したことを示します。

property_set_uint

JSON および XML のデータを作成し、uint 型のデータを挿入します。

関数

property_set_int(uint hanlder, string path, uint data) returns(bool result);

リクエストパラメータ

名前 必須 タイプ 説明
handler はい uint 解析関数の戻り値。
path はい string 設定するデータのパス。
data はい uint 設定するデータの値。

レスポンスパラメータ

名前 必須 タイプ 説明
result はい bool メソッドの戻り値。 true の値は、メソッドが呼び出されたことを示します。 false の値は、呼び出しが失敗したことを示します。

property_set_string

JSON および XML のデータを作成し、string 型のデータを挿入します。

関数

property_set_string(uint hanlder, string path, val data) returns(bool result);

リクエストパラメータ

名前 必須 タイプ 説明
handler はい uint 解析関数の戻り値。
path はい string 設定するデータのパス。
data はい val 設定するデータの値。

レスポンスパラメータ

名前 必須 タイプ 説明
result はい bool メソッドの戻り値。 true の値は、メソッドが呼び出されたことを示します。 false の値は、呼び出しが失敗したことを示します。